Factors to Consider When Choosing a Kitchen Mandoline
Before you invest in a mandoline, I want you to think through what matters most for your kitchen setup. You’ll want to evaluate five key areas: blade quality and durability (since dull or flimsy blades defeat the purpose), adjustability and thickness settings (so you can match your recipes), safety features and accessories (because protecting your fingers is non-negotiable), size and storage space (since not all of us have sprawling countertops), and material plus maintenance requirements (which affect how long your mandoline actually lasts). And here’s the thing: prioritizing these factors upfront means you’ll end up with a tool that fits your cooking style, not one that gathers dust in a cabinet.
Blade Quality and Durability
When you’re investing in a mandoline, the blades are where quality really matters because they’re doing all the arduous work (literally). I’d prioritize stainless steel construction, which resists corrosion and maintains sharpness longer than cheaper alternatives. Look for mandolines featuring multiple blade options, so you won’t constantly swap them out for different cuts.
Blade length and geometry matter too. A 4.5 to 5-inch blade delivers consistent cuts with fewer passes, saving you time and effort. And here’s something practical: ensure your blades are dishwasher-safe, which keeps them sharp and simplifies cleanup significantly.
Finally, don’t overlook safety features. Guards and food pushers protect your fingers while preserving blade integrity during storage and use. Quality blades combined with thoughtful safety design create a mandoline you’ll actually enjoy using.
Adjustability and Thickness Settings
Once you’ve got your hands on a mandoline with quality blades, the next game-changer is how much control you actually have over your cuts. I’m talking about adjustability and thickness settings that let you dial in exactly what you need. Most models offer a range from 1 mm to 4 mm or beyond, giving you precision for uniform slices every time. Some premium options go further with half-millimeter incremental steps on their dial, which is fantastic for specific recipes requiring exacting measurements.
A few slicers feature rotating cylinders or interchangeable blades, letting you change both thickness and cut style without swapping equipment. And here’s a practical detail: look for clear visibility windows and marked thickness dials. They’ll help you monitor your settings during operation, eliminating guesswork and ensuring consistent results.
Safety Features and Accessories
Why does a mandoline feel so risky in your hands? Those razor-sharp blades demand respect, which is why I prioritize safety features when evaluating mandolines. Look for models that include a food pusher or cut-resistant gloves, keeping your fingers safely away from blades during operation. A secure blade-lock mechanism prevents accidental exposure when storing or setting up your mandoline.
Non-slip bases and stable feet matter too, reducing slipping that could lead to mishaps. And don’t overlook practical details: dishwasher-safe accessories and easy-to-clean blade housings help you maintain safe handling routines long-term. When blades are securely housed or covered when not in use, you’re protecting yourself and your family. These features transform what feels dangerous into something genuinely manageable.

Material and Maintenance Requirements
How long your mandoline stays sharp and reliable depends largely on what it’s made from and how you care for it. I’d recommend looking for stainless steel blades, which resist corrosion and won’t bend or shed over time.
Check whether yours is dishwasher-safe or needs hand washing, since some models require top-rack placement to preserve longevity. Beyond the blades themselves, examine the base material. Models with silicone wraps or non-slip feet keep your mandoline stable and protect your countertop during use.
Don’t overlook safety accessories like gloves and food pushers either. These components need regular cleaning to stay functional. A little upfront attention to materials means you’ll spend less time maintaining and more time slicing efficiently.
